The FEUR-R The Pasukan was spearheaded by the FEUR-RSC and directed by Ms. Sofia Apolinario and Mr. Simon Florendo, the masters of the ceremony.

The event occurred in two-time frames, both in the morning and in the afternoon. The day began with freshmen and sophomores gathering at around 7:00 a.m. for the morning event. After the shortened class period, around 1:30 p.m., marked the beginning of the afternoon timetable for grade 12 students.

Both sets started with the invocation and flag ceremony led by the FEUR-RSC officers. Eventually, the audience was warmly welcomed by Mrs. Maria S. Angeles, the school’s principal, with a heartfelt speech.

As the program’s first part concluded, the FEUR-R freshmen, sophomores, and seniors had the opportunity to meet and see their advisers on stage as they embarked on their journey as Tamaraws. Alongside the advisers, the various clubs and their moderators were also introduced. Officers and club members took the stage to represent their respective clubs in front of their future members.

Following the introductions, the Music Club presented an intermission number to the audience. Entertainment and games followed the performance, hosted by FEUR-RSC’s Sergeant at Arms, Regina Joyce Bulanon, Rhonalyn Elefane, and FEUR-RSC’s Treasurer Carl Miguel Harina.

Later, our resident band, Mix n’ Match made everyone sing and dance as they performed the hit songs “Raining in Manila” by Lola Amour and “Back to December” by Taylor Swift.

A dance number was followed by our very own FEUR-R Dance Club, “Marahuyo: In the Zone,” as they showed their moves, they pumped up the crowd with their dance performance.

The attending audience heard a last statement from Danielle Dealagdon, President of the FEUR-RSC, to conclude the welcoming ceremony. As the FEUR-R Chorale then sang The FEU hymn, a sense of pride and cohesion was felt throughout the gym.
